No traffic touring cycling routes around Montappone traverse a landscape characterized by picturesque hilly terrain and verdant countryside. The region is situated atop a scenic hilltop, offering panoramic views that extend from the Conero Riviera to the Sibilline Mountains. Cycling paths often wind through the Tenna Valley, featuring rolling hills, olive groves, and vineyards, which are typical of the Fermo countryside. These routes provide varied terrain suitable for touring cyclists seeking both challenge and natural beauty away from main roads.

There are over 10 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Montappone, offering a variety of distances and difficulties. These routes allow you to explore the picturesque landscapes of the Marche region away from vehicle traffic.
The routes around Montappone typically feature hilly landscapes with rolling hills, verdant countryside, and stunning vistas of olive groves and vineyards. You'll experience varied terrain, from gentle ascents to more challenging climbs, characteristic of the Fermo countryside.
While many routes have moderate to difficult ratings due to the hilly terrain, some sections or shorter loops can be suitable for beginners. For example, the Bike loop from Loro Piceno is a shorter, moderate option that might be a good starting point for those looking for a less strenuous ride.
You can look forward to breathtaking panoramic views stretching from the Conero Riviera to the Sibillini Mountains. Many routes traverse the Tenna Valley, offering sights of olive groves, vineyards, and the characteristic rolling hills of the Marche region. The ancient fortified core of Montappone itself provides extensive views.
Yes, several routes pass near historical sites. You might encounter the Abbadia di Fiastra Abbey and Nature Reserve, or the impressive Rocca di Urbisaglia. The historic center of Montappone, with its ancient churches and palaces, including the renowned Hat Museum, is also a cultural highlight worth exploring.
Given the hilly nature of the region, most routes involve significant elevation gain. For instance, a moderate route like the Fiastrella Cycle Path โ Lake Le Vene loop from Loro Piceno has an elevation gain of around 445 meters, while more difficult routes can exceed 900 meters.
The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ars. Reviewers often praise the stunning panoramic views, the quiet roads, and the immersive experience of cycling through the authentic Marche countryside away from traffic.
Yes, many of the no-traffic touring routes around Montappone are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and end your journey in the same location. Examples include the Fiastrella Cycle Path โ Riverside Cycle Path loop from Loro Piceno and the Avenue of the Bald Cypresses โ Gravel road of Contrada Medori loop from Montegiorgio.
Spring and autumn generally offer the most pleasant cycling conditions in the Marche region. The weather is milder, and the landscapes are particularly vibrant with blooming flowers or autumn colors. Summer can be warm, but early mornings or late afternoons can still be enjoyable. Winters are cooler and may have occasional rain.
While specific parking areas for each route are not detailed, you can typically find parking in the towns where the routes begin, such as Loro Piceno or Montegiorgio. Look for public parking spaces within these villages, often near the historic centers, which serve as convenient starting points for your ride.
Yes, some routes incorporate dedicated cycle paths or gravel sections for an enhanced no-traffic experience. For instance, the Fiastrella Cycle Path โ Lake Le Vene loop from Loro Piceno utilizes the Fiastrella Cycle Path, and the Avenue of the Bald Cypresses โ Gravel road of Contrada Medori loop from Montegiorgio specifically highlights a gravel road section.
